Output dd27a09923a6afee9a65899f532988d158c54cecf230cdd24fd8d81901fb0c8c:4

value
278408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8bd38da91f186ee94a00ef07a3d9b5935ca64d9c OP_EQUAL
address
3ESMHCB2hgDTo6yEypdbKkMAZ2VxwnqMeA
transaction
dd27a09923a6afee9a65899f532988d158c54cecf230cdd24fd8d81901fb0c8c
spent
true